I ended up not having to buy any specialty cutters for this set. The 1 and ballon I already had on hand. The bananas and monkies were made with different size circle cutters. The monkies I just added small circles (for ears) to the sides of a larger circle. Here is how I did the bananas:

I wanted to keep the set simple but still have bold colors. Sprinkles on the 1’s really brought it all together. As much as I love sprinkles I don’t use them often enough on my cookies!

For the monkies I used premade candy eyes. Really made them stand out and saved me so much time.

We also liked the idea for popcorn buckets. I had seen these by Bridget of Bake at 350 a while back, and I also loved the ones from Life’s a Batch, so I combined the ideas into something I could create with my style of frosting/icing.

For the actual popcorn kernels, I was having a hard time deciding what I wanted to do. First I tried using only icing, and planned on layering blobs to create “popcorn.” But because my icing is similar to glaze, it wasn’t holding it’s popcorn shape the way I wanted.

I scraped that idea (literally) and kind of “gave up” and turned to my trusty buttercream… just started creating my blobs. They were kind of bumping into each other and not really looking like kernels anymore.. They needed butter. Problem was, I didn’t have anymore buttercream to dye yellow for the butter. I definitely didn’t want to make a whole new batch just for a couple tablespoons needed. So I winged it and started using icing. Not something I’ve ever done before. I outline in buttercream, fill in icing, and use buttercream for details. Icing on top of blobs of buttercream? What the hell is that?

I’ll tell you. It’s butter. MELTED butter.
